Couple of things I'm noticing about 0.5.901:
On Windows... the supplied binary is not substituting the html entities for the three characters (soft-hyphen and m- and n-dash) as the code (and the devs) seems to suggest it should. I've tried on XP, Vista, Win7 32-bit, and Win7 64-bit. The original source of the ePub remains unchanged... entity stays entity and character stays character. But if you take the 0.5.901 source package and build it on Linux (against Qt4.7.4)... the entity substitution does work as expected/advertised. And that behavior can be altered by tweaking the 'src/Sigil/ResourceObjects/HTMLResource.cpp' file. So I tried building from source on Windows (Windows SDK nmake method)—against Qt4.8.2 and 4.7.4—and neither scenario will produce a binary that performs the above-mentioned character to entity substitution. Although they seem to build and perform fine otherwise. **Also note that when building on Windows with the SDK nmake method, the ckeditor files are not being copied when executing 'nmake makeinstaller' and because of that, are not being included in the installer. There are no errors in the build process, ckeditor just isn't being included in the package. The cmake PRE_BUILD 'make_directory' command to create the ckeditor folder in the temp directory is working... but the cmake POST_BUILD 'copy_directory' command doesn't appear to be having the desired effect (src/Sigil/CMakeLists.txt). Doesn't seem to make a difference whether building with the SDK on XP or Win7 Am I just missing something in the Windows build process/environment? I'd like to be able to patch the 'src/Sigil/ResourceObjects/HTMLResource.cpp' file (as mentioned earlier by Ahmad Samir) to customize that character/entity substitution, but it just doesn't seem to have the same effect (or any, for that matter) that the same changes to that file in a Linux build do. I'll wait and see what happens with the next beta, but I'm trying to get my build environments nailed down so I can produce customized builds for Windows and Linux that behave similarly. |
